Need to be more specific in handling 1099S's. Many people in northeast are benefitting form the natural gas drilling in NY, PA OH, and other states and receive 1099S's for various reasons but not for the sale of one's home. The current TurboTax edition seems to address the 1099S situation with regard to home sales only. I believe you need to research the natural gas situation and provide a simple method for entering 1099S data to one's return for situations other than home sales.

I had a pretty good and positive expectation of the quality of Turbo Tax that was why I have used it for almost 10 yrs now.
This expectation changed because of the many discrepancies figures were transferred from the worksheets to the actual figures e-filed. Below are some of the discrepancies and shortcoming of T-T..
1 . Line 74b &c, Form 1040 (Refund) - I changed the bank's routing and account numbers where the refund will be directly deposited. This wasn't reflected on the return e-filed to IRS, although the changed is on the saved PDF for records...
2. Line 75, Form 1040 (Amount to be applied to my 2014 estimated tax# - I indicated an amount from my refund to be applied to est tax for 2014 but this was not reflected on the e-filed returned...
3. Line 23, Schedule A #Itemized Deduction) - entries I made on Form 2106, Adjustment Worksheet, were not reflected on Line 23, Sch A that was e-filed...
4. There are a lot more figures to mention here that do not matched between the e-filed return and the saved PDF return....
I will be thoroughly go over my return again and might need to amend this 2013 return.... Further, I will be trying other tax program product for next year's return ..
